ABOUT

The festival of Krishna's birth

Janmashtami — the birthday of Lord Krishna — is one of the most joyously observed festivals across Amreli and Saurashtra, marking the midnight birth of the beloved deity. Devotees observe the day with fasting, prayer, and the singing of bhajans and kirtans, gathering at Krishna temples which are decorated and thronged. The celebration builds towards midnight — the hour of Krishna’s birth — when the moment is marked with aarti, the rocking of the infant Krishna’s cradle, conch and bells, and great rejoicing. Homes and temples depict scenes from Krishna’s life, and sweets are shared. In Saurashtra, Janmashtami is also the occasion for some of the region’s great lokmelas (folk fairs) — most famously the Rajkot Lokmela — and Amreli too sees fairs and festive gatherings around the festival, blending devotion with folk entertainment, rides and stalls. For the visitor, Janmashtami in Amreli offers the warmth of Krishna devotion combined with the colour of a Saurashtra fair — best experienced at a temple towards the midnight hour, or amid the festive lokmela. Saurashtra celebrates Janmashtami with a proprietary intensity — this is Krishna’s own peninsula, where he ruled at Dwarka, and the festival runs deeper here than almost anywhere in India. Dwarka’s Dwarkadhish temple is the epicentre, its midnight aarti drawing enormous crowds; Amreli and every Saurashtra town keep the same vigil at their own Krishna temples, cradles decked for the infant deity, the fast broken as the conches sound the birth hour.

The days around the festival carry Saurashtra’s fair tradition with them — Janmashtami melas with rides, food stalls and folk performance, the biggest at Rajkot — and households share the festival’s particular foods, from panjiri to the makhan the butter-thief himself preferred. Travellers timing a Gujarat trip to Janmashtami should base at Dwarka for the full intensity or any Saurashtra town for the homely version; the date rides the lunar calendar in August–September, so confirm before booking.
